My name is Reed Teter, and I am a Life Scout with Boy Scouts of America, Troop 89, based in Lake Arrowhead, California. As part of my journey to earn the rank of Eagle Scout, I am proposing a service project that I believe will have a lasting and potentially life-saving impact on the Running Springs community.
For my Eagle Scout Project, I would like to install an Automated External Defibrillator (AED) at the Caplinger Sports Field in Running Springs, CA. An Automated External Defibrillator (AED) is a portable electronic device that analyzes the heart rhythm of someone in cardiac arrest and delivers an electrical shock to restore a normal heartbeat, if needed. AEDs are designed for use by anyone, including those without medical training, and are often found in public places to enable quick intervention during emergencies.
This field is a popular location for youth sports, recreation, and community events, and ensuring the safety and preparedness of the site is a top priority. Additionally, I plan to donate a 2nd AED Device that Rim of the World Recreation and Parks District can choose where they would like to place it after the project completion.
The primary goals and benefits of this project include:
• Increasing emergency preparedness at a frequently used youth sports facility.
• Improving public safety by providing immediate access to lifesaving equipment in the event of sudden cardiac arrest.
• Supporting the mission of the Rim of the World Recreation and Parks District to provide safe and enriching recreational spaces.
• Raising awareness among local families and athletes about the importance of emergency response readiness.
I am currently coordinating with Rim of the World Recreation and Parks District, Electricians and local fire authorities to ensure that the AED is properly installed, secured, and maintained. I will also be providing clear, accessible signage for the device.
